## Deployment

The ParcelPing webhook receiver ships as a single container. Deploy to the Torvane cluster only; it has the outbound allowlist for carrier callbacks. Rollout order: drain old pods, apply the new manifest, verify the health probe, then re-enable the carrier retry queue. Signature verification must stay on — disabling it breaks replay protection. No schema migrations this release. Release manager applies config manually per environment. Production values are as follows.

config for bahop-baduf:
[kasion]
team = lamath
access_code = ac_d807e5
host = kasion.paliqcloud.corp
port = 4000
owner = julix.tamvan
peer = frair.qorvelsoft.local

Ticket #4417 — Expired credentials blocking calendar sync reconciliation

The Meridian calendar sync job began failing after its service credential for the internal Chronicle API lapsed on Tuesday. Conflict-resolution runs are queued but cannot fetch the authoritative event ledger, so duplicate invites are accumulating in affected mailboxes. Scope of the replacement credential matches the old one: read-only ledger access, no write permissions. Please confirm the scoping is acceptable. The reissued key for your review appears below.

API key for bageg-kajef: vxb2-ss

Handover: image slimming for the Korvid plugin runtime. Base image moved to the distroless `korvid-slim` variant; shaved 410MB. Plugin authors: no shell, no package manager in the final stage — build deps go in the builder stage only. Multi-stage template is enforced by CI lint. Known breakages: anything shelling out to curl or expecting glibc locales. Migration guide, approved base images, and the lint rules are on the internal page.

runbook for fafog-yafop: https://confluence.paliqcorp.internal/display/view/browse/a92a9e8e5cc0